BACKGROUND/DISCUSSION

In 2016 the City Council formed an Ad Hoc Subcommittee ("Subcommittee") for the purpose of revising the structure of the Culver City Cultural Affairs Foundation ("CAF"). The goal of the Subcommittee was to explore options for a new CAF structure that would allow it to work independently from the City. The CAF subsequently approved the recommendation made by the Subcommittee and the matter was considered by the City Council for final approval. The amended Bylaws were presented to City Council and a new MOU between the City and the CAF was adopted by the City Council on March 12, 2018.
